BEST PROPOSED DEVELOPMENT THAT YOU SHOULD FEAR
Makena Resort
This one was easy, even for you people. What’s not to fear about putting a massive resort with a bunch of homes and big-ass golf course just across the street from Makena Beach? I mean, sure it’s all serene and wooded in there now, but hey—Maui’s developing! People don’t want remote beaches, they want swimming pool bars, waterslides, activities kiosks and guys walking around in polo shirts asking if you’d like another Mai Tai. Now that’s Maui, and soon, it will be Makena, too. That is, if the Maui County Council bows to the mighty Seibu Railway Corporation of Tokyo, which owns the land across the beach. Surprisingly, Maui Weekly—half of which is owned by Everett Dowling, who’s made no secret of his intentions to get into the Makena development action—hasn’t written any pro-resort articles and editorials in a while. Don’t let that lull you into complacency! [AP]
